Cinnamon Roll Baked Oatmeal Squares Recipe

These Cinnamon Roll Baked Oatmeal Squares are a perfect blend of warm spices and wholesome oats, baked into delicious, easy-to-serve squares. With a cinnamon-sugar swirl reminiscent of classic cinnamon rolls, this recipe offers a comforting and nutritious breakfast or snack option that’s quick to prepare and naturally sweetened with maple syrup or honey.

Ingredients

Main Ingredients

  • 1 ½ cups rolled oats
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 cup milk
  • ¼ cup maple syrup or honey
  • 2 tablespoons melted butter or coconut oil
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

For the Swirl

  • 1 tablespoon melted butter or coconut oil
  • 1 tablespoon brown sugar
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on

Instructions

  1.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and grease an 8×8 inch baking dish to prevent sticking.
  2. Mix Dry Ingredients: In a large bowl, whisk together rolled oats, baking powder, 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on, and salt until well combined.
  3. Mix Wet 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together the egg, milk, maple syrup or honey, 2 tablespoons melted butter, and vanilla extract until smooth.
  4. Combine Mixtures: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and stir gently until just combined. Avoid overmixing to keep the texture light.
  5. First Layer: Pour half of the oatmeal mixture into the prepared baking dish, spreading it evenly.
  6. Prepare Swirl Mixture: In a small bowl, combine 1 tablespoon melted butter, brown sugar, and 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on to create the cinnamon-sugar swirl.
  7. Add Cinnamon Swirl: Sprinkle half of the cinnamon-sugar mixture evenly over the oatmeal layer in the baking dish.
  8. Second Layer: Pour the remaining oatmeal mixture over the cinnamon-sugar layer, spreading it carefully.
  9. Top with Swirl: Sprinkle the remaining cinnamon-sugar mixture on top of the oatmeal layer.
  10. Bake: Place the baking dish in the oven and bake for 25-30 minutes until the oatmeal squares are set and lightly golden brown on top.
  11. Cool and Serve: Allow the baked oatmeal to cool slightly before cutting into 9 squares to serve warm or at room temperature.

Notes

  • You can substitute dairy milk with any plant-based milk to make the recipe dairy-free.
  • Maple syrup adds a deeper sweetness, but honey works well as a natural sweetener alternative.
  • For a vegan version, replace the egg with a flax egg and use coconut oil instead of butter.
  • These oatmeal squares can be refrigerated for up to 4 days and reheated gently before serving.
  • Add chopped nuts or raisins to the oatmeal mix for extra texture and flavor.
